SN74AHC240/SN74AHC240-Q1 Octal Buffers/Drivers

Texas Instruments SN74AHC240/SN74AHC240-Q1 Octal Buffers/Drivers are designed to improve the density and performance of clock drivers, 3-state memory-address drivers, and bus-oriented transmitters and receivers. These devices are organized as two 4-bit buffers/line drivers with separate output-enable (OE\) inputs. The device passes data from the A inputs to the Y outputs when OE\ is low. When OE\ is high, the outputs are in the high-impedance state. The Texas Instruments SN74AHC240-Q1 devices are AEC-Q100 qualified for automotive applications.
